Bench gun I built not too long ago.  The barrel is a 32 in. X 1 1/2 in. octagon, .50 cal. by Bill Large.  The lock is L&R.  The brass tube sight (no glass) is of my make.  Load is 90gr. 3F, .020 pillow ticking, neatsfoot oil lube, .495 ball.  Once sighted in, it puts all shots in the ten ring at 100 yds.  Weight is 17 lbs with the sight.
